Thursday’s series finale between the Atlanta Braves and the Colorado Rockies was postponed due to unplayable field conditions at Truist Park. Both teams played through a persistent and at times heavy rainstorm Wednesday which left the field in an unplayable state. The official announcement said that the game would be made up at a later date which will likely be October 4 if necessary.
